How are neufchâtel cheese and coleslaw different?

  • Neufchâtel cheese is richer in phosphorus, vitamin A, vitamin B12, vitamin B2, and calcium, while coleslaw is higher in vitamin K, vitamin C, and fiber.
  • Coleslaw covers your daily need for vitamin K, 58% more than neufchâtel cheese.
  • Neufchâtel cheese contains 30 times more vitamin B12 than coleslaw. Neufchâtel cheese contains 0.3µg of vitamin B12, while coleslaw contains 0.01µg.
  • Coleslaw is lower in cholesterol.
  • Coleslaw has a higher glycemic index (39) than neufchâtel cheese (27).
